Adding to hoverinfo
During the video lesson, you learned how to fully customize the hover info displayed by plotly
. This is a great approach, but what if you only want to quickly add an identifying column rather than polish your chart for publication on the web? This is possible by adding the text
argument to the plot_ly()
command without specifying hoverinfo = "text"
.
